Re: [請益]smarty問題

看板PHP作者 (玉太輔)時間17年前 (2008/04/17 09:58), 編輯推噓1(102)
留言3則, 1人參與, 最新討論串3/3 (看更多)
建議這位大大可以直接在php用sql把資料處理完(重複的)在丟給smarty,可以試試看 用這個方式。 ※ 引述《supc (我愛罵髒話)》之銘言: : <{foreach from=$sel item=list key=key}> : <td><div align="center"><{$list.UEnName}></div></td> : <td><div align="center"><{$list.OGInvoice}></div></td> : <td><div align="center"><{$list.OGInvoiceNum}></div></td> : <{/foreach}> : 如果想判斷在這個loop迴圈裡 比如{$list.UEnName}與上一個{$list.UEnName}相同時 : 不顥示出UEnName來 要怎麼寫呢 : 不太懂smarty用法 所以我用<{ if $list.UEnName != $(list-1).UEnName}>的方式 : 來表示但沒辦法work 不曉得正確寫法應該要寫 thanks -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 211.75.237.150

04/17 17:31, , 1F
這篇回應點出一個使用template的重點,就是不要把複雜的
04/17 17:31, 1F

04/17 17:33, , 2F
邏輯丟給template去做.樣板裡面執行的判斷工作應該越簡單
04/17 17:33, 2F

04/17 17:34, , 3F
越好 而且最好只跟顯示方式有關 而不是跟商業邏輯有關
04/17 17:34, 3F
文章代碼(AID): #181gxK-X (PHP)
討論串 (同標題文章)
本文引述了以下文章的的內容:
4
16
完整討論串 (本文為第 3 之 3 篇):
4
16
文章代碼(AID): #181gxK-X (PHP)